Drake identified himself so strongly as a Legionnaire, and worked so hard to get into the club, that leaving of his own accord would probably be unthinkable. I think he saw himself as an essential, Socrates-like gadfly.

The Legion 1 Million (or whatever it was called) annual drove home this point by having Drake lead several teams of Legionnaires for centuries after his friends had died.

I can't imagine Drake leading a team called the Outsiders. He was always too much of an insider.

Timber Wolf might be a better choice to wander off and end up the nucleus of a new team, although Drake's also got potential, combining his sometimes impulsive temperament (which could lead to him disapproving of something the Legion is doing and getting in a shouting match with them and quitting) and his time as a trainer at the Academy (teaching young heroes how to both control their abilities, and, more importantly, how to function as a team).

Random thoughts on Trio's powers;

Solid (brick, superstrong, invulnerable), Liquid (stretching powers, fast healing), Gas (turn intangible, choking touch by transmuting the oxygen in someone's body to nitrogen or something, only lasts as long as she remains in contact with the target)

Animal (like Vixen), Vegetable (control of plants or plant-like traits, like Swamp Thing), Mineral (strong and tough, manipulate the earth, like the Thing / Terra)

Creation (create stuff, possibly even creatures), Preserver / Architect (transform stuff, maybe heal), Destroyer (destroy stuff, sometimes explosively), with a Brahma, Vishnu, Shiva Trimutri flavor

Trinity character from DC (New Titans Annual 6?) – Time can selectively slow the timestream, War can fire deadly bolts of force and Chaos can project maddening illusions
